_______ describes all the processes associated with the discharge of magma, hot fluids, ash, and gases.

Geography
1 answer:
Rudik [331]3 years ago
6 0
Volcanism describes these processes.

How did the early Peruvians adapt to their physical enviorment?​
dusya [7]
<h3>Peruvian adaptations to their physical environment</h3>

Explanation:

The Peruvians adapted to their natural environment of high altitude mountains like the Andes. The mountains created environmental challenges like low temperature, decreased precipitation, poor thin soil etc.

The Peruvians utilized the mountains in the most sustainable and efficient way both for agriculture as well as irrigation purposes. They followed terrace agriculture along the high mountain regions and built aqueducts to supply water for drinking and irrigation.

The agricultural terraces were constructed in such a way it received a good amount of sunlight even though sunlight was blocked by the surrounding high mountains. The crops were spaced widely to ensure proper sunlight and crop growth.

The irrigation system through aqueducts was constructed to prevent flooding.

How many countries does the antarctic circle pass through
Romashka [77]

Answer:

None

Explanation:

The Antarctic Circle, unlike the Arctic Circle, does not officially pass through any country. This is due in part to the lack of land masses at extreme southern latitudes, but also because no country can lay claim to Antarctic per the terms of the Antarctic Treaty.  

On the Antarctic continent, the polar circle passes through territory claimed by France, Chile, Great Britain, Argentina and Australia, but none of these are official or recognized claims.
